Lagos Food Market Sees Relief in January 2026 with Decline in Prices

The January 2026 Lagos food market survey conducted by Nairametrics reveals a welcome relief in food prices compared to December 2025. The market saw a broad-based decline in food prices, indicating a post-festive correction across major markets.
While 68 food items tracked recorded price drops, some items like perishables, pepper, tomato, and fish still put pressure on household budgets. Factors such as logistics, energy costs, and import links continue to influence prices.
Notable increases were observed in 15 food items, attributed to rising costs in transportation, packaging, and seasonal demand. Despite the overall easing of inflation, structural cost drivers like diesel prices and import dependencies limit the extent of price reductions.
